Wall ties that meet Part E Building Regulations
Ancon has recently tested its cavity wall ties to the new Part E of the Building Regulations: Resistance to the passage of sound.
Part E aims to increase the sound insulation of walls and, like many other materials, ties must now be tested on their ability to transmit airborne sound.
Independent tests have proven that Ancon has fixing solutions that meet the new performance requirements for both internal and external walls.
Literature is now available that outlines the new requirements and summarises the test results for Ancon and Staifix wall ties.
